The Humane Society of Indianapolis is moving to a new website host after dumping GoDaddy over a Super Bowl ad.

GoDaddy pulled the ad before Sunday's game after receiving strong criticism from animal welfare organizations and other groups. The story line featured a lost puppy that returns home, only to be told it had just been sold on a website its owner had created using GoDaddy.com.

Humane Society Director John Alshire told WTHR-TV Channel 13 on Wednesday that his group found the ad "egregious" and wanted to make a statement by dropping the company.
